Manchester United but a bid in for Cesc Fabregas

David Moyes and Manchester United have registered their offical intrest in former Arsenal captain Cesc Fabregas with an offical £25m bid. Having recently missed out on Thiago, another Barcelona player they believe to of been scouting they have stepped up the pace for their next target.

Fabregas has said more than once that he is happy at the Nou Camp and that he feels his future lies with Barcelona even though the fans have struggled to take admiration in his work. Arsenal are believed to have first refusal on their former captain and could launch a bid themselves. Arsenal have been linked with a move for Fabregas on more than one occasionthis season and would destroy Manchester United’s hopes of signing him if they wish to invoke a bidding war.


Fabregas have been with Barcelona for two seasons now and has had a tough time. Even though last season, he created 50 goal scoring opportunities when Kagawa, Cleverley and Nani only created 49 between them. Manchester United are in desperate need of reinforcements in midfield ever since the departure of Paul Scholes who hung up the boots at the end of last season.


BBC and Sky Sports news can confirm that a bid has been made. BBC believe the bid is around the £25m mark where as Sky believe they have stretched to the £35m mark
